Transaction 23bb3764e15bf5620740d2ad01b92f2da2d30f1d97f42cc0de24c71e17b66170

19 Input
2 Outputs
  • 23bb3764e15bf5620740d2ad01b92f2da2d30f1d97f42cc0de24c71e17b66170:0
  • value  24520
    address  bc1qqar627cakdewn9an8qxwsg3fjjsa45edk3u688
  • 23bb3764e15bf5620740d2ad01b92f2da2d30f1d97f42cc0de24c71e17b66170:1
  • value  121407289
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h